What this MK22DX128VLF5 is and where it fits

The NXP MK22DX128VLF5 is a 32-bit ARM Cortex-M4 MCU clocked at 50 MHz with 128 KB Flash and 32 KB RAM. It integrates a 14-channel 16-bit ADC, USB OTG, and serial interfaces (I²C, SPI, UART/USART, IrDA) plus DMA and PWM peripherals.

50 MHz core — what it buys you on the bus

At 50 MHz the Cortex-M4 delivers throughput for real-time control loops and data logging over USB. The 128 KB Flash holds a firmware stack with room for a bootloader; the 32 KB RAM handles double-buffered ADC captures or a small RTOS heap.
